跳转到主要内容

什么是artifacts,我如何使用它们?

本周更新

在侧边栏中访问artifacts和Claude驱动的artifacts在免费、Pro、Max、Team和Enterprise计划中受支持。

Artifacts允许您将想法转化为可共享的应用、工具或内容——只需描述您需要的内容,即可构建工具、可视化和体验。Claude可以在与主对话分离的专用窗口中与您共享大量的独立内容。这使得处理您可能想要修改、构建或稍后参考的大量内容变得容易。


什么是artifacts?

当Claude共享的内容符合以下条件时,它会创建一个artifact:

  • 它是重要且独立的,通常超过15行。

  • 这是您可能想要编辑、迭代或在对话外重复使用的内容。

  • 它代表一个复杂的内容片段,可以独立存在,无需额外的对话上下文。

  • 这是您可能想要稍后参考或使用的内容。

常见的artifact内容示例包括:

  • 文档(Markdown或纯文本)

  • 代码片段

  • 单页HTML网站

  • SVG图像

  • 图表和流程图

  • 交互式React组件


启用或禁用artifacts

Artifacts在所有Claude计划上可用:免费、Pro、Max、Team和Enterprise。

要调整您的artifacts偏好设置:

  1. 点击左下角的您的首字母或名称。

  2. 导航到设置 > 功能

  3. 找到Artifacts并将其打开或关闭。

注意:Team和Enterprise管理员可能在组织级别管理某些artifact设置。


访问您的artifacts

您可以通过Claude侧边栏中的专用artifacts空间访问所有artifacts。此空间允许您:

  • 在一个有组织的位置查看所有创建的内容

  • 浏览Anthropic创建的artifacts以获取灵感

  • 从头开始创建新artifacts或通过自定义现有artifacts来创建

  • 管理和组织您的artifact集合

Team和Enterprise用户还可以浏览在其组织内共享的工作相关artifacts。


使用artifacts

当Claude创建artifact时,您将看到内容显示在主聊天右侧的专用窗口中。

编辑和迭代

  • 要求Claude修改或更新artifact内容

  • 更改直接显示在artifact窗口中

  • 使用版本选择器在不同版本之间切换

  • 您的编辑不会改变Claude对原始内容的记忆

  • 编辑之前的聊天消息以创建对话的不同版本,具有其自己的artifacts集合——这使您可以探索不同的方向,而不会丢失以前的工作

查看和导出

在artifact窗口的右下角,您可以:

  • 查看任何artifact的基础代码

  • 将内容复制到您的剪贴板

  • 下载文件以在对话外使用

多个artifacts

  • 在一个对话中打开和处理多个artifacts

  • 使用聊天控件(右上角的滑块图标)在它们之间切换

  • 选择您希望Claude为更新参考的artifact

修复错误

如果artifact生成错误,请在错误消息附近查找"使用Claude尝试修复"按钮。点击该按钮以自动将错误详情复制到新消息中,然后将其发送给Claude以诊断问题并建议修复。

注意:虽然Claude会尝试修复错误,但成功不能保证。某些错误可能需要额外的故障排除。


AI驱动的artifacts

AI驱动的artifacts在所有Claude计划上可用:免费、Pro、Max、Team和Enterprise。

您可以构建嵌入AI功能的artifacts,将其转化为AI驱动的应用。您的artifacts用户可以通过基于文本的API访问Claude的智能——回答问题、生成创意内容、提供个性化指导、玩游戏、解决问题以及根据输入调整响应。

创建AI驱动的artifacts

  1. 向Claude描述您想要的内容

  2. Claude编写代码

  3. 该应用在Anthropic的基础设施上运行

  4. 用户使用其Claude账户进行身份验证,并与其自己的artifact实例进行交互

使用方式如何工作

当您共享AI驱动的artifacts时,其他人可以立即使用它们——无需API密钥,对您也没有成本。无论您的artifact帮助10个人还是10,000个人,共享都是免费的。使用量计入每个用户自己的Claude订阅限制,而不是您的。

对于Team和Enterprise计划,当您在组织内共享AI驱动的artifacts时,团队成员可以使用它们,而不会对创建者产生额外成本。


MCP集成

Artifacts的MCP集成在Claude网页和桌面上的Pro、Max、Team和Enterprise计划中可用。

Artifacts可以通过模型上下文协议(MCP)连接到外部服务,启用可以读取和写入Asana、Google Calendar和Slack等工具的交互式应用。除了Anthropic的官方MCP集成外,artifacts还可以连接到您配置的任何自定义MCP服务器

当artifact需要访问MCP工具时,您将在首次交互时被提示批准访问。您的偏好设置在该artifact的后续使用中保持不变。

重要:每个用户必须独立验证MCP服务器,即使在使用共享或发布的artifacts时也是如此。组织管理员可以在组织级别启用或禁用artifact MCP访问,但无法管理artifacts可以使用哪些特定的MCP服务器。


持久存储

Artifacts的持久存储在Claude网页和桌面上的Pro、Max、Team和Enterprise计划中可用。

Artifacts可以跨会话存储数据,启用有状态应用,如日志、跟踪器和协作工具。存储可以配置为个人或共享:

  • 个人存储:每个用户维护自己的私人数据。例如,在日志artifact中,您的条目仅对您可见。

  • 共享存储:所有用户看到并与相同的数据交互。例如,在游戏排行榜中,每个人都看到相同的分数和排名。

当您首次与使用共享存储的artifact交互时,您将看到一个确认对话框,说明您的数据将对该artifact的其他用户可见。

注意:持久存储仅适用于已发布的artifacts。在开发和测试期间,存储操作在artifact发布之前不会成功。

存储规格:

  • 每个artifact 20 MB存储限制

  • 仅限文本输入——无图像、文件或二进制数据

  • 个人和共享存储是隔离的

  • 取消发布artifact会永久删除所有关联的存储数据

隐私考虑:Artifact创建者在构建artifact时确定哪些数据使用个人存储与共享存储。在输入敏感信息之前,请考虑artifact是否使用共享存储。


了解更多

要公开共享您的artifacts、将其嵌入网站或发现由他人创建的artifacts,请参阅发布和共享artifacts。

这是否解答了您的问题?